Understanding Mogalakwena Mine’s Significance
The Mogalakwena mine, located in South Africa’s Limpopo province, stands as a testament to the scale and sophistication of modern open-pit mining. It is recognized as one of the largest PGM operations globally, producing significant quantities of platinum, palladium, rhodium, gold, nickel, and copper. Owned and operated by Anglo American Platinum (Amplats), Mogalakwena employs a vast fleet of heavy mining equipment to extract ore from its extensive deposits. The mine’s sheer size and complexity necessitate highly reliable, efficient, and technologically advanced machinery, making it a prime example of where leading manufacturers like Komatsu play a crucial role. The mine’s contribution to the global supply of PGMs is substantial, impacting industries ranging from automotive catalysts to jewelry and electronics. Its continuous operations and expansion projects underscore the importance of robust mining infrastructure and the vital role of strategic equipment partnerships.
The operational success of Mogalakwena is heavily dependent on its ability to manage large-scale earthmoving, drilling, and material handling processes effectively. This requires state-of-the-art equipment capable of withstanding extreme conditions and operating with high productivity. The mine’s strategic importance extends beyond its PGM output; it is a significant economic contributor to South Africa, providing employment and supporting local communities. The continuous need for operational optimization, cost reduction, and enhanced safety standards drives the adoption of advanced mining technologies, making Mogalakwena a showcase for the latest innovations in the field. PGM Mining: A Critical Global Industry
Platinum Group Metals (PGMs) – platinum, palladium, rhodium, ruthenium, iridium, and osmium – are indispensable to modern industry due to their unique catalytic properties, high melting points, and resistance to corrosion. Platinum and palladium are critical components in catalytic converters for vehicles, reducing harmful emissions. They are also essential in petroleum refining, chemical production, and the manufacturing of electronics, medical devices, and glass. Rhodium, in particular, is highly valued for its exceptional ability to withstand high temperatures and corrosive environments, making it crucial for catalytic converters. The demand for PGMs is closely tied to global economic growth, particularly in the automotive and industrial sectors.
South Africa is the world’s largest producer of PGMs, holding the majority of global reserves. Mines like Mogalakwena are at the forefront of this production, extracting these precious metals through complex and capital-intensive operations. The consistent supply of PGMs is vital for numerous manufacturing processes, and disruptions in supply can have significant economic repercussions worldwide. The Role of Equipment in PGM Extraction
Extracting PGMs from the vast deposits found at mines like Mogalakwena requires a specialized and robust fleet of heavy mining equipment. The sheer scale of open-pit operations necessitates massive hydraulic excavators and shovels for overburden removal and ore extraction. These machines must be capable of efficiently loading enormous volumes of material into equally large haul trucks, designed for rugged terrain and long-distance transport within the mine. Komatsu’s range of ultra-class mining trucks and excavators are specifically engineered for such demanding applications, providing the necessary power, payload capacity, and durability.
Drilling is another critical phase, involving the creation of blast holes to fracture the rock for excavation. Komatsu offers a variety of large-diameter drilling rigs suitable for the hard rock conditions typically encountered in PGM mining. Beyond extraction, the efficient movement of ore to processing plants relies on high-capacity haul trucks and specialized support vehicles. The continuous operation of this equipment is paramount, demanding high levels of reliability and low maintenance requirements. Autonomous Haulage Systems (AHS)
Komatsu’s Autonomous Haulage Systems (AHS) represent a significant leap forward in mining safety and efficiency. These systems allow large mining trucks to operate without human drivers, navigating mine sites, loading, hauling, and dumping ore or waste material according to a sophisticated central control system. AHS can operate continuously, 24/7, and are programmed to follow optimal routes and speeds, leading to improved productivity and reduced cycle times. By removing human operators from the immediate vicinity of heavy machinery in potentially hazardous environments, AHS drastically enhances safety and reduces the risk of accidents. Komatsu’s AHS are designed for seamless integration into existing mine operations, offering a robust solution for large-scale mining companies seeking to maximize efficiency and safety.
Electrification and Hybrid Technology
Addressing the critical need for environmental sustainability, Komatsu is heavily invested in electrification and hybrid technology for its mining and construction equipment. The development of hybrid-electric drivetrains for large mining trucks combines the power of an internal combustion engine with electric motors, significantly improving fuel efficiency and reducing emissions compared to conventional diesel engines. Komatsu is also actively developing fully battery-electric versions of its equipment, ranging from smaller construction machines to larger mining vehicles. These electric machines offer zero tailpipe emissions, reduced noise pollution, and potentially lower maintenance costs due to fewer moving parts.
